Frensham Walk is in Farnham Common, Slough and in Buckinghamshire district. SL2 3QG is located in the Farnham Common and Burnham Beeches elect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Beaconsfield.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ding SL2 3QG has a female population much higher than UK average, with 56.3% of the population being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Safety

Is Frensham Walk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Frensham Walk was 20.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 74.4% lower than the Denham average. The most reported crime type was Vehicle crime.

Frensham Walk has the 14th lowest crime rate of 92 local areas in Denham and the 329th lowest crime rate of 1,629 local areas in Buckinghamsh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 10.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-25.8%.

Employment

SL2 3QG area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 24%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 12%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

SL2 3QG area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
